Hi
I recently repotted a cactus of mine. A few weeks later, the base started going a bit mushy. I didn't water it and just used standard cacti potting mix. Will it come right? Sorry, I am quite inexperienced.
Thank you very much!

Is it still soft? If it is you may need to cut off the healthy top part if the stem and let it re-root. If it is firm get it out of the soil clean off any dead roots and let it rest for a week before reptoting. When you repot it make the soil mix a lot leaner, more rocks and gritty bits and much less organic ingredients so when it has water again it uses what it needs and then is not sitting in damp soil which most likely caused it to go soft.
